AWS ARC Region switch adds automated RDS Oracle Data Guard failover block
AWS Application Recovery Controller (ARC) Region switch now includes an Amazon RDS Switchover Read Replica execution block. This new capability automates recovery orchestration for Amazon RDS databases running Oracle Data Guard in multi-Region workloads. It simplifies failover scenarios by automating the role transition between primary and read replica with zero data loss during planned events, or promoting a read replica during unplanned outages. The block also supports native cross-account management, enabling centralized recovery orchestration across an organization.
